The Ecuadorian Piedtail (Phlogophilus hemileucurus) is a bird species in the family Trochilidae (hummingbirds), within the order Caprimulgiformes (nightjars & swifts). Recorded measurements include a wingspan of 10 cm and a weight of 2.6 g. The IUCN Red List classifies it as Least Concern.

A small hummingbird (9-10 cm) found in Andean cloud forests of Colombia and Ecuador at 1,000-2,000 m. Green plumage with white-tipped tail and dusky breast. Nectarivore of montane forest. Found in dense, mossy cloud forest understory. Uncommon.

Habitat & Range

भौगोलिक वितरण

Found on both Andean slopes in Ecuador in humid foothill and lower montane forest. 400–1,600 m elevation.

Diet & Feeding

Nectarivore of Andean foothill undergrowth; visits small epiphyte and Heliconia flowers. Supplements with arthropods.
